Output 84555cdbfd3e2bc6729a21f618093a410e6c7621b2819b73b866c997efb63d99:1

value
920697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f2f53233b6868fe26a9986f01e07769a78c05af OP_EQUAL
address
3DHWS644cjvUikyPCUWLG5yEvm1QiVhBiw
transaction
84555cdbfd3e2bc6729a21f618093a410e6c7621b2819b73b866c997efb63d99
confirmations
346552
spent
true